Teach English as a Second Language to non-native English speakers by focusing on grammar and vocabulary.

Indeed, teachers who teach English as a Second Language know that grammar and vocabulary are the most common problem areas for learners of English.

It seems that the textbooks teachers commonly use to teach English as a Second Language sometimes need a little help from supplementary resources.

They usually find supplementary resources on the internet and amazingly such resources are of good quality and free. Yes, superb and free!

Below is a list of sites that teachers can use to teach English as a Second Language.

While some of these sites have many helpful sections, they are most notable for their grammar and vocabulary lessons.

Teach English as a Second Language through “English Grammar in Use”

A self-study grammar website from which tutors who teach English as a Second Language can get additional study materials is English Grammar in Use, a site that is suitable to intermediate- and advanced-level students who need additional practice in grammar.

English Grammar in Use is indeed easy to use.

Its lessons are arranged in categories like present tense of verbs, past tense of verbs, articles for definite and indefinite nouns, nouns, prepositions, and other parts of speech.

Its lessons are not graded in terms of difficulty, prompting tutors who teach English as a Second Language to use the lessons selectively and depending on the weak areas of students.

There are exercises at the end page of the site and markings on the left side of the site to remind tutors of which lessons have already been given out as lessons, assignments, or activities.

Teach English as a Second Language with “ESL Blues”

Good grammar and vocabulary taught in cute and clever flash animations – that’s what ESL Blues is all about, really.

ESL Blues has tons of lessons about infinitives, gerunds, progressive tense of the verb, adjectives, articles, adverbs, be, past tense of the verb, present simple tense of the verb, present progressive tense of the verb, and vocabulary, to name a few topics.

Arguably the best parts of the site that tutors can use to teach English as a Second Language are the ones about common errors in grammar and problematic vocabulary word pairs, which the author explains succinctly.

Teach English as a Second Language with “Label Me!”

Perhaps teaching vocabulary has never been so visually appealing before Label Me!, a definitive site for sourcing well-illustrated worksheets that tutors who teach English as a Second Language can use to demonstrate English vocabulary.

Label Me! has images on the worksheets that students must label, making them visualize the objects, animals, persons, or places based on names.

The worksheets have themes appropriate for certain occasions.

They are arranged by categories like general biology, animals, plants, astronomy, geography, music, math, human anatomy, geology, weather, arts, and devices.

They can also be given out to beginner up to intermediate learners.

Advanced learners can also use the worksheets for occasional practice and to learn even more vocabulary.

Teach English as a Second Language with “English Language Centre”

Tutors who teach English as a Second Language to adult learners are bound to find great help from the from University of Victoria’s English Language Centre, a site that teaches straightforward, easy-to-grasp, and well-designed grammar lessons.

Lessons found at the English Language Centre include adjectives, adverbs, articles, causatives, conditionals, conjunctions, determiners, linking, nouns, parts of speech, prepositions, pronouns, punctuations, transitions, verbs, and more.

Each lesson is complete with comprehension questions, supporting tutors who teach English as a Second Language learners in making activities and quizzes for students.

The English Language Centre site is suitable to adult learners from across all tiers of proficiency – upper beginner, lower intermediate, intermediate, upper intermediate, or advanced levels of English skills.

Other freebies on the site that can be used to teach English as a Second Language are advanced listening, advanced writing, basic listening, basic writing, intermediate listening, and intermediate writing.
